2 Beyond Regulatory Compliance?
BRC = Companies that achieve higher environmental performance than requiered by their IPPC permits Examples are companies that are using EMS (eg EMAS/ISO (Akzo Sassenheim NL)) or product stewardship (VNCI, Chemical Industry Netherlands; U.S.) to perform beyond the basic requirements that are in their permit. Other tools or instruments are: covenants, tax reliefs, differentiation in enforcement, name and fame publicity, etc.

3 Key objectives illustrate scope for environmental performance beyond regulatory compliance (BRC) inform EC about what are measures and levels of success to promote BRC indicate IPPC supports/barriers on promoting BRC Outline of possible changes IPPC directive
